I've tried every avenue I can think of, right down to calling the manufacture, which got me a Email addy to "try" and make contact with...Can't find anything of substance through Google, took it to a local computer repair place and the guy wasn't hopeful, beside going to the manufacture.. So, the PSU is a Delta Electronics DPS-150KB A REV: 1 and it's part of an FIC (First International Computer Inc) Samba 1845 case (small formfactor?) This is as close as I've gotten on-line to finding the case http://www.fic.com.tw/download/ficsff.aspxI mention the case, because the guy at the "repair" shop said that it's likely specific to that case as everything fits "just so" in it... I've tried a different PSU, a much larger one (it's a lab computer, so pretty isn't needed) and I couldn't get it to power up. There is a cable on the original that has 2 yellows and 2 blacks going into a square "molex" plug, that I would assume is somehow connected to the power-on button, this different PSU I tried doesn't have this... Quote, originally posted by Sublimewind »I've tried a different PSU, a much larger one (it's a lab computer, so pretty isn't needed) and I couldn't get it to power up. There is a cable on the original that has 2 yellows and 2 blacks going into a square "molex" plug, that I would assume is somehow connected to the power-on button, this different PSU I tried doesn't have this... Aaronthat 4 pin plug is required by the motherboard, it gives extra voltage to the board, i forget how much. if the bigger PSU you tried didn't have it that's why it can't power up. i think the need for the SFF PSU is because of the case dimensions. i've seen a few SFF cases that needed a certain PSU to fit inside, unless you want to mod the casing for the PSU. if you have the dimensions of the PSU you might be able to find a comparable online.
